# RDMA (SMB Direct) Feature - Detailed Design Document ## 1. Overview SMB Direct enables high-performance data transfer using Remote Direct Memory Access (RDMA) technology. This provides ultra-low latency and high bandwidth data transfer by bypassing the traditional TCP/IP stack and allowing direct memory-to-memory transfers between client and server. ## 2. Protocol Specification Reference - **MS-SMBD**: SMB2 Remote Direct Memory Access (RDMA) Transport Protocol
